#7f3103 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#7f3103 is composed of 49.8% red, 19.2% green and 1.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 61.4% magenta, 97.6% yellow and 50.2% black. It has a hue angle of 22.3 degrees, a saturation of 95.4% and a lightness of 25.5%. #7f3103 color hex could be obtained by blending #fe6206 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663300.

● #7f3103 color description : Dark orange [Brown tone].
#7f3103 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#7f3103 has RGB values of R:127, G:49, B:3 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.61, Y:0.98, K:0.5. Its decimal value is 8335619.
